Output 4991676361fc77d44e58b000d9546223a247a073d8c6c126323d7b579cbbed8d:3

value
42716317
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6a9d1d99dcc9bd0e8a25d36331ed9007082ae5d8 OP_EQUAL
address
MHct5MDxb1DTSVTwZKzpYHBt4onxN9nibG
transaction
4991676361fc77d44e58b000d9546223a247a073d8c6c126323d7b579cbbed8d
spent
true